The reverse of the coin features relief images of Nikolay Danilevskys portrait, an open book, and a grapevine against the background of images of the southern coast of Crimea, a fishing schooner, and a lizard, laser-treated for matte finishing; the inscription . . (N. Y. DANILEVSKY) and the years of his birth and death in two lines 1822 and 1885, cast in relief and framed with a relief image of sea foam.

The obverse of the coin features a relief image of the National Coat of Arms of the Russian Federation and the inscriptions ‘РОССИЙСКАЯ ФЕДЕРАЦИЯ’ (RUSSIAN FEDERATION) and ‘БАНК РОССИИ’ (BANK OF RUSSIA), the coin denomination ‘2 РУБЛЯ’ (2 ROUBLES), the year of issue ‘2022 г.’ (2022), the chemical symbol of the metal according to Mendeleev’s Periodic Table of Elements, fineness, the Moscow Mint trademark, and fine metal content.
